RESUMEN

BACKGROUND: We evaluated the clinical and cost-effectiveness of manualised sensory integration therapy (SIT) for autistic children with sensory processing difficulties in a two-arm randomised controlled trial. Trial processes and contextual factors which may have affected intervention outcomes were explored within a nested process evaluation. This paper details the process evaluation methods and results. We also discuss implications for evaluation of individual level, tailored interventions in similar populations. METHODS: The process evaluation was conducted in line with Medical Research Council guidance. Recruitment, demographics, retention, adherence, and adverse effects are reported using descriptive statistics. Fidelity of intervention delivery is reported according to the intervention scoring manual. Qualitative interviews with therapists and carers were undertaken to explore the acceptability of the intervention and trial processes. Qualitative interviews with carers explored potential contamination. RESULTS: Recruitment, reach and retention within the trial met expected thresholds. One hundred thirty-eight children and carers were recruited (92% of those screened and 53.5% of those who expressed an interest) with 77.5% retained at 6 months and 69.9% at 12 months post-randomisation. The intervention was delivered with structural and process fidelity with the majority (78.3%) receiving a 'sufficient dose' of intervention. However, there was considerable individual variability in the receipt of sessions. Carers and therapists reported that trial processes were generally acceptable though logistical challenges such as appointment times, travel and COVID restrictions were frequent barriers to receiving the intervention. No adverse effects were reported. CONCLUSIONS: The process evaluation was highly valuable in identifying contextual factors that could impact the effectiveness of this individualised intervention. Rigorous evaluations of interventions for autistic children are important, especially given the limitations such as limited sample sizes and short-term follow-up as faced by previous research. One of the challenges lies in the variability of outcomes considered important by caregivers, as each autistic child faces unique challenges. It is crucial to consider the role of parents or other caregivers in facilitating access to these interventions and how this may impact effectiveness. TRIAL REGISTRATION: This trial is registered as ISRCTN14716440. August 11, 2016.

RESUMEN

OBJECTIVE: To explore and model factors affecting antibiotic prescribing decision-making early in the pandemic. DESIGN: Semistructured qualitative interview study. SETTING: National Health Service (NHS) trusts/health boards in England and Wales. PARTICIPANTS: Clinicians from NHS trusts/health boards in England and Wales. METHOD: Individual semistructured interviews were conducted with clinicians in six NHS trusts/health boards in England and Wales as part of the Procalcitonin Evaluation of Antibiotic use in COVID-19 Hospitalised patients study, a wider study that included statistical analysis of procalcitonin (PCT) use in hospitals during the first wave of the pandemic. Thematic analysis was used to identify key factors influencing antibiotic prescribing decisions for patients with COVID-19 pneumonia during the first wave of the pandemic (March to May 2020), including how much influence PCT test results had on these decisions. RESULTS: During the first wave of the pandemic, recommendations to prescribe antibiotics for patients with COVID-19 pneumonia were based on concerns about secondary bacterial infections. However, as clinicians gained more experience with COVID-19, they reported increasing confidence in their ability to distinguish between symptoms and signs caused by SARS-CoV-2 viral infection alone, and secondary bacterial infections. Antibiotic prescribing decisions were influenced by factors such as clinician experience, confidence, senior support, situational factors and organisational influences. A decision-making model was developed. CONCLUSION: This study provides insight into the decision-making process around antibiotic prescribing for patients with COVID-19 pneumonia during the first wave of the pandemic. The importance of clinician experience and of senior review of decisions as factors in optimising antibiotic stewardship is highlighted. In addition, situational and organisational factors were identified that could be optimised. The model presented in the study can be used as a tool to aid understanding of the complexity of the decision-making process around antibiotic prescribing and planning antimicrobial stewardship support in the context of a pandemic. TRIAL REGISTRATION NUMBER: ISRCTN66682918.

RESUMEN

Sever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2) is a novel virus responsible for the coronavirus disease 2019 (COVID-19) pandemic. Although COVID-19 is a viral illness, many patients admitted to hospital are prescribed antibiotics, based on concerns that COVID-19 patients may experience secondary bacterial infections, and the assumption that they may respond well to antibiotic therapy. This has led to an increase in antibiotic use for some hospitalised patients at a time when accumulating antibiotic resistance is a major global threat to health. Procalcitonin (PCT) is an inflammatory marker measured in blood samples and widely recommended to help diagnose bacterial infections and guide antibiotic treatment. The PEACH study will compare patient outcomes from English and Welsh hospitals that used PCT testing during the first wave of the COVID-19 pandemic with those from hospitals not using PCT. It will help to determine whether, and how, PCT testing should be used in the NHS in future waves of COVID-19 to protect patients from antibiotic overuse. PEACH is a retrospective observational cohort study using patient-level clinical data from acute hospital Trusts and Health Boards in England and Wales. The primary objective is to measure the difference in antibiotic use between COVID-19 patients who did or did not have PCT testing at the time of diagnosis. Secondary objectives include measuring differences in length of stay, mortality, intensive care unit admission, and resistant bacterial infections between these groups.

RESUMEN

BACKGROUND: Carers report unmet need for occupational therapy services addressing sensory difficulties in autism, yet insufficient evidence exists to recommend a therapeutic approach. OBJECTIVES: Our aim was to determine the clinical effectiveness and cost-effectiveness of sensory integration therapy for children with autism and sensory difficulties across behavioural, functional and quality-of-life outcomes. DESIGN: We carried out a parallel-group randomised controlled trial, incorporating an internal pilot and a process evaluation. Randomisation utilised random permuted blocks. SETTING AND PARTICIPANTS: Children were recruited via services and self-referral in Wales and England. Inclusion criteria were having an autism diagnosis, being in mainstream primary education and having definite/probable sensory processing difficulties. Exclusion criteria were having current/previous sensory integration therapy and current applied behaviour analysis therapy. INTERVENTION: The intervention was manualised sensory integration therapy delivered over 26 weeks and the comparator was usual care. OUTCOMES: The primary outcome was problem behaviours (determined using the Aberrant Behavior Checklist), including irritability/agitation, at 6 months. Secondary outcomes were adaptive behaviour, functioning and socialisation (using the Vineland Adaptive Behavior Scales); carer stress (measured using the Autism Parenting Stress Index); quality of life (measured using the EuroQol-5 Dimensions and Carer Quality of Life); functional change (according to the Canadian Occupational Performance Measure); sensory processing (determined using the Sensory Processing Measure™ at screening and at 6 months to examine mediation effects); and cost-effectiveness (assessed using the Client Service Receipt Inventory). Every effort was made to ensure that outcome assessors were blind to allocation. RESULTS: A total of 138 participants were randomised (n = 69 per group). Usual care was significantly different from the intervention, which was delivered with good fidelity and adherence and minimal contamination, and was associated with no adverse effects. Trial procedures and outcome measures were acceptable. Carers and therapists reported improvement in daily functioning. The primary analysis included 106 participants. There were no significant main effects of the intervention at 6 or 12 months. The adjusted mean difference between groups on the Aberrant Behavior Checklist - irritability at 6 months post randomisation was 0.40 (95% confidence interval -2.33 to 3.14; p = 0.77). Subgroup differences in irritability/agitation at 6 months were observed for sex of child (intervention × female = 6.42, 95% confidence interval 0.00 to 12.85; p = 0.050) and attention deficit hyperactivity disorder (intervention × attention deficit hyperactivity disorder = -6.77, 95% confidence interval -13.55 to -0.01; p = 0.050). There was an effect on carer stress at 6 months by region (intervention × South England = 7.01, 95% confidence interval 0.45 to 13.56; p = 0.04) and other neurodevelopmental/genetic conditions (intervention × neurodevelopmental/genetic condition = -9.53, 95% confidence interval -18.08 to -0.98; p = 0.030). Carer-rated goal performance and satisfaction increased across sessions (p < 0.001), with a mean change of 2.75 (95% confidence interval 2.14 to 3.37) for performance and a mean change of 3.34 (95% confidence interval 2.63 to 4.40) for satisfaction. Health economic evaluation suggests that sensory integration therapy is not cost-effective compared with usual care alone. LIMITATIONS: Limitations included variability of the intervention setting (i.e. NHS vs. private), delay for some receiving therapy, an error in administration of Vineland Adaptive Behavior Scales and no measurement of comparator arm goal performance. CONCLUSIONS: The intervention did not demonstrate clinical benefit above standard care. Subgroup effects are hypothesis-generating only. The intervention is likely to be effective for individualised performance goals, although it is unclear whether effects were in addition to standard care or were maintained. FUTURE WORK: Further investigation of subgroup effects is needed. TRIAL REGISTRATION: This trial is registered as ISRCTN14716440. Children with autism often experience problems with processing sensory information (e.g. noise, touch, movement, taste and sight), and this can lead to problems in daily life. This study was designed to see if sensory integration therapy can help children with these difficulties. Sensory integration therapy is a type of face-to-face play-based treatment that is delivered by occupational therapists. We compared sensory integration therapy with the type of treatment normally offered to children with autism (i.e. 'usual care'). We recruited children and their carers from Wales and England. Children could take part in the study if they had an autism diagnosis, had sensory processing difficulties and were in mainstream primary education. The children taking part in the study were randomly split into two groups. Sixty-nine children were given sensory integration therapy and 69 children carried on with their usual care. The sensory integration therapy involved 24 face-to-face sessions in an occupational therapy clinic, followed by two telephone calls with the carer. The sensory integration therapy lasted for 26 weeks. We collected information on the type of care being given to children in the usual-care group. Carers of each child were asked questions about their child's behaviour 6 and 12 months after starting the study. Some carers also completed an interview to talk about what it was like taking part in the study. Therapists delivered the sensory integration therapy well. Carers and therapists said that they saw some improvements. However, sensory integration therapy was not significantly better than the usual care and is a more expensive option. We cannot say that sensory integration therapy is helpful for all children with autism and different sensory processing difficulties; however, it might be helpful for some children to focus on specific problems. Future work could focus on which children and problems it would help the most.

RESUMEN

Background: Seasonal variations have been reported for immune markers. However, the relative contributions of sunlight and vitamin D variability on such seasonal changes are unknown. Objective: This double-blind, randomized, placebo-controlled trial tested whether daily 400 IU vitamin D3 supplementation affected short-term (12 weeks) and long-term (43 weeks) natural regulatory T cell (nTreg) populations in healthy participants. Design: 62 subjects were randomized equally to vitamin D versus placebo in March and assessed at baseline, April (4w), June (12w), September (25w) and January (43w). Circulating nTregs, ex vivo proliferation, IL-10 and IFN-γ productions were measured. Vitamin D metabolites and sunlight exposure were also assessed. Results: Mean serum 25-hydroxyvitamin D (25(OH)D) increased from 35.8(SD 3.0) to 65.3(2.6) nmol/L in April and remained above 75 nmol/L with vitamin D supplementation, whereas it increased from 36.4(3.2) to 49.8(3.5) nmol/L in June to fall back to 39.6(3.5) nmol/L in January with placebo. Immune markers varied similarly between groups according to the season, but independently of 25(OH)D. For nTregs, the mean (%CD3+CD4+CD127lo cells (SEM)) nadir observed in March (2.9(0.1)%) peaked in September at 4.0(0.2)%. Mean T cell proliferation peaked in June (33156(1813) CPM) returning to the nadir in January (17965(978) CPM), while IL-10 peaked in June and reached its nadir in September (median (IQR) of 262(283) to (121(194) pg/ml, respectively). Vitamin D attenuated the seasonal increase in IFN-γ by ~28% with mean ng/ml (SEM) for placebo vs vitamin D, respectively, for April 12.5(1.4) vs 10.0(1.2) (p=0.02); June 13.9(1.3) vs 10.2(1.7) (p=0.02) and January 7.4(1.1) vs 6.0(1.1) (p=0.04). Conclusions: Daily low dose Vitamin D intake did not affect the nTregs population. There were seasonal variation in nTregs, proliferative response and cytokines, suggesting that environmental changes influence immune response, but the mechanism seems independent of vitamin D status. Vitamin D attenuated the seasonal change in T cell-produced IFN-γ, suggesting a decrease in effector response which could be associated with inflammation. RESUMEN

To perform functional magnetic resonance imaging (fMRI) studies with olfactory stimulation, the stimulation device requires special properties including those of being non-conductive and non-magnetic. It should also be easily portable and should be small enough to be stored easily when not in use. However, presently only a limited number of devices fulfill these criteria; additionally, they are typically associated with high costs. The aim of the study was to investigate whether a newly developed and relatively simple and inexpensive stimulation device would be suitable for fMRI measurements. Our stimulation device was made of standard industrial and laboratory components, has open-source software and consists of 3 core compartments namely: 'the air inlet, control and distribution section', 'the odorant-section', and 'the delivery-section'. The device was tested in an fMRI study using 21 healthy normosmic subjects who were stimulated with two odors, d-limonene and terpinen-4-ol. Results from this trial suggest that the stimulation device is capable of creating adequate stimulation suitable for fMRI sequences. In general we describe how all sections of the olfactometer are optimized for the needs of fMRI studies.
